An Xbox-exclusive multiplayer game full of hilarious hijinks, uses a physics-based approach to a party fighting game featuring adorable animals. It includes multiple different game modes and level styles for players to compete against one another, all of which are just as chaotic and laugh-inducing as can be imagined. has received an overall Metacritic score of 76, with a 7.9 User Score.
is perhaps one of the lesser talked-of gems to come out of 2023, despite receiving a high Metacritic score of 80 with a User Score on the site of 7.9. This hand-painted puzzle adventure game is set in a sci-fi saga full of alien creatures and cold robots. The game is only available on Xbox consoles and PC, although it will be arriving on PlayStation and Nintendo Switch in 2024 as well. Currently, it is on the Xbox Game Pass service as well.
